WebSep 15, 2024 · Attach the new hose to the faucet. Use a clean towel or rag to clean and dry the threads and connections on the hose and faucet. Wrap the threads with plumbing tape to lubricate the connection and form a good seal. Insert the hose into the faucet head, hold the nut, and screw the faucet head on. WebMar 8, 2024 · 7 Easy Steps to Fix Loose Kitchen Faucets Base at Home Step 1: Empty everything under the kitchen sink cabinet Step 2: Turn off the water valves Step 3: Slide under the sink and find the nut Step 4: Set the basin wrench to the right size Step 5: Time to tighten the nut Step 6: Check that the faucet base is tight Jul 15, 2024 ·
